TL;DR: On August 20’s Young and the Restless, Claire Newman bonds with Holden Novak in the park after catching Kyle Abbott kissing Audra Charles at Society.

Does Holden Follow Claire to the Park?
Yes, Holden Novak deliberately follows Claire from Society to the park, and this isn’t some random coincidence.
The mysterious businessman who’s been playing everyone in Genoa City suddenly shows his cards—at least partially. Instead of letting Claire spiral alone, he seeks her out in her moment of vulnerability. And can we talk about his opening move? Pure genius. He doesn’t lead with “Are you okay?” or some other generic comfort. No, he praises her for standing up to Audra!
This validation hits different for someone like Claire, who’s spent her entire life being manipulated by Jordan Howard. Finally, FINALLY, someone sees the situation clearly and tells her she was right to be angry. Will Claire Break Up with Kyle?
She doesn’t break up with him in this episode, but Claire confesses her doubts about Kyle “despite her love for him”—and that’s basically relationship death in soap opera language.
The most heartbreaking part? She still loves him. But love isn’t enough when trust is shattered, especially for someone with Claire’s history. She literally tells Holden she’s having doubts, which in soap speak means this relationship is on life support. The ventilator’s about to be unplugged, people!
Kyle’s biggest mistake wasn’t the kiss (though that was bad). It was lying about it afterward. He tried to play it off like he was “exposing” Audra’s scheme, but come on! We all saw how he leaned into that kiss for a hot second before remembering he had a girlfriend. His half-truths and omissions are exactly the kind of manipulation Claire can’t tolerate.
